Porcelain is a visually striking piece, crafted with hand-drawn graphite animation that really sets it apart from the usual digital stuff. The story revolves around two girls navigating the complexities of their relationship, which resonates on a deeply emotional level. The pacing is deliberate, allowing the audience to soak in the tender moments and the raw vulnerability of the characters. It’s got this unique atmosphere that feels both intimate and expansive, as they explore their place in the world. The animation style complements the themes beautifully, almost like a sketchbook coming to life. The performances, though animated, carry a weight that feels real, making the whole experience quite impactful.
